Hey everyone, ran into a lil issue here going over the last lil bit of my carbs.. One of the small screws holding the throttle blade on to the linkage seems stripped. It keeps turning right; seemingly not tightening whatsoever. My worry is that over time from engine/road vibrations; it will work itself loose and possibly fall into my engine causing potentially catastrophic damage. Am I overthinking things here, and if not what are my options? Thanks y'all.
